Nuapadar Village

Nuapadar is an inhabited village in Kotagarh Tahasil of Kandhamal district, Odisha. Its Census village code is 417188, the Census 2011 record lists 86 people in 20 households and the reported area is 271 hectares. The local references include Kotagarh Gram Panchayat, Kotagarh CD Block and the nearest town reference is Rayagada at about 110 km.

Population and Social Groups

The Census 2011 record lists 86 people in 20 households, with 49 male residents and 37 female residents. The average household size is 4.3, and SC share is 0% and ST share is 98.84% for Nuapadar. Population density works out to about 31.73 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y

Land-use records for Nuapadar show that reported agricultural commodities include Paddy, Maize and Black Gram and net sown area is 11.39 hectares. These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
